Nissan Qashqai N-TEC, Limited edition

A higher value Qashqai

Nissan's Qashqai range has been spiced up with three new limited edition n-tec models. And entry-level 1,6-litre, and a 2,0-litre Acenta model with or without a full-length panoramic roof, a first time for the Qashqai range.

The 1,6-litre Acenta gains brushed-metal roof rails and 18-inch alloys - up from 16-inch items. In fact, all three models boast the two-tone alloys along with chrome finishes to the fog lamps, side bar and door handles. Interior treatment is bolstered by black leather with red stitching upholstery on all n-tec models.

The Qashqai range boasts a five-star Euro-NCAP safety rating, and features Isofix child-seat anchoring points as standard-fit in addition to a full complement of the Nissan’s advanced airbags (driver, passenger and curtain) system. Active safety aids include disc brakes front and rear featuring ABS, EBD and Brake Assist, as well as a full VDC (Vehicle Dynamic Control) stability management system on the 2,0-litre petrol and diesel derivatives.

Only 648 units spread across the three variants will be available for SA buyers.

The 1,6-litre Acenta n-tec costs R259 900, an increase of R7 000 but adds R12 000 worth of extra equipment if purchased individually.

The 2,0-litre Acenta N-TEC costs R293 900, an increase of R4 700 more but offers R8000 worth of additional equipment. The version with the glass roof adds enhancements to the value of R18 000 for a R10 700 premium; list price: R299 900.

All three n-tec special edition models therefore add substantially more value to the vehicle for comparatively modest pricing adjustments, and the Qashqai continues to provide an attractive alternative to established hatchback options competing head to head on pricing despite offering significantly more “car” for your money.

Explains Johan Kleynhans, Nissan SA director of sales, marketing and aftersales: “Although perhaps limited edition models like the new n-tec are not normally associated with value, we’ve positioned the new vehicles carefully to make sure that customers actually get a lot more than what they’re paying for. The n-tec is actually more competitive than ever, incorporating a great selection of the most popular options as well as some completely unique, stand-out elements for an aggressively shaved price premium – in fact it works out to a discount over the standard model!”

Qashqai pricing:
• 1,6 Visia R233 200
• 1,6 Acenta R254 300
• 1,6 Acenta n-tec R260 000
• 2,0 Acenta R289 900
• 2,0 Acenta n-tec R294 000
• 2,0 Acenta n-tec with glass roof R300 000
• 2,0 Acenta CVT R303 600
• 2,0 dCi Acenta 4X2 R314 700
• 2,0 dCi Tekna 4X4 R339 900

Qashqai+2 pricing:
• 1,6 Visia R255 900
• 2,0 Acenta R312 600

Pricing includes:
3-year/90 000 km service plan
3-year/90 000 km warranty
3-year roadside assistance
3-year paint and mechanical
3-year unlimited km anti-corrosion
